What the IP57 rating really means
IP57 is generally a reassurance for dust and water resistance, and here the earbuds (excluding the charging case) are said to comply with IP57 requirements. The wording is also clear that this is not a pro-level waterproof device, it’s splash-, water- and dust-resistant during normal use.


So, yes, it’s a sensible choice if you train with sweat, get caught in rain, or want something that can handle gym life. But if you’re planning regular water immersion (like swimming), you’d be wise to think of this as “for everyday exposure”, not “built for submersion”.

Tech summary (from the listing)
Tech specs

- Noise cancelling: Dual-Engine AI noise cancellation with dual-driver ANC and a real-time MIMO AI sensing model
- Sound: Hi-Res lossless audio up to 48kHz/24-bit, dual-driver immersive sound, customisable sound modes via HUAWEI Audio Connect app
- Calls: Designed for clear voice in noise up to 100 dB and wind up to 10 m/s (as stated in the listing)
- Fit and awareness: Ergonomic secure fit designed via analysis on 10,000+ ear samples and 1,000+ models, supports staying aware of surroundings
- Spatial audio: 360° spatial audio with head-tracking and “unlimited spatial audio” (as described)
- Water/dust resistance: IP57 dust and water resistance for the earbuds (charging case excluded from the IP57 compliance), splash-, water- and dust-resistant during normal use
- Warranty: 30 months warranty (as stated)
